On March 1, a number of units, organizations and people coordinated to collect more than 7 tons of garbage on the 19-5 canal (through Binh Tan and Tan Phu districts, Ho Chi Minh City).

On March 1, the Youth Union of the Ho Chi Minh City Technical Infrastructure Management Center, Ho Chi Minh City Urban Drainage Company Limited - Drainage Branch No. 6, Binh Tan District Youth Union, Binh Hung Hoa Ward Youth Union (Binh Tan District) together with local people cleaned and cleared the flow of the 19-5 canal.
At Canal 19-5 (through Binh Hung Hoa Ward, Binh Tan District and Son Ky Ward, Tan Phu District), units, organizations and people collected about 7 tons of garbage, mostly household waste.

Mr. Huynh Minh Nhat - Secretary of the Youth Union of Binh Hung Hoa Ward (Binh Tan District) - said that recently, according to the people's feedback, the 19-5 canal has accumulated garbage. The ward's Youth Union coordinated with the District Youth Union, Ho Chi Minh City Urban Drainage One Member Co., Ltd. - Drainage Branch No. 6, and related units to organize a campaign to clean up the canal.
"About 100 people participated, including the response of local people to join hands to clean and clear the canal.
This is one of the contents established by the Ward Youth Union to carry out the campaign to respond to Youth Month 2025.
The ward delegation also determined to continue to develop a plan to mobilize people on both sides of the canal to be aware of the issue of throwing garbage in the right place, avoiding cases of throwing garbage along the canal and letting the garbage fall into the canal, causing congestion in the future" - Mr. Nhat informed.
Previously, on February 20, Tuoi Tre Online recorded that on channel 19-5 (section through Binh Hung Hoa ward, Binh Tan district and section through Son Ky ward, Tan Phu district) there was a lot of accumulated garbage, mostly household garbage.
On February 22, a group of workers from the Ho Chi Minh City Urban Drainage Company, along with a crane and a garbage compactor, collected more than 6 tons of garbage accumulated on the 19-5 canal (section through Son Ky ward, Tan Phu district).
